Just to clarify: All 2 bedrooms at BWV are lock-offs, that is a 1 bedroom with a connecting door to a studio. That means you will have 1 king, 1 queen, 1 queen sofabed and 1 full size sofabed. There are no 2 bedrooms at BWV that have 3 beds and 1 sofabed.
You will probably not get a standard view nor a BW view but you might have a chance for a pool/garden view if you call at exactly 7 months. Good luck!
